Revisions of xorg-x11-server

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 688667 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 368)
- Add systemd-rpm-macros BuildRequire for %tmpfiles_*.
Stephan Kulow's avatar Stephan Kulow (coolo) accepted request 679815 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 367)
- xorg-server 1.20.4
  * A variety of bugfixes across the board, but primarily in
    Xwayland. Thanks to all who contributed with testing and
    fixes!
Stephan Kulow's avatar Stephan Kulow (coolo) accepted request 668327 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 366)
- get rid of meta packages still requiring/recommending obsolete
  drivers packages (boo#1121525)

- provide/obsolete no longer existing xf86-video-ast,
 xf86-video-cirrus on sle15 (bsc#1120282)
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 651109 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 364)
- xorg-server 1.20.3 (see changelog below) superseded the 
  following patch we used in sle15 before (bsc#1112020, CVE-2018-14665):
  - U_Disable-logfile-and-modulepath-when-running-with-ele.patch

- U_dix-window-Use-ConfigureWindow-instead-of-MoveWindow.patch
  * Fix abort triggered by some uses of screensaver. (bsc#1114822)

- added missing superseded patch to changelog
  + U_glx-Do-not-call-into-Composite-if-it-is-disabled.patch
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 645321 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 363)
- Update to version 1.20.3
  * Disable -logfile and -modulepath when running with elevated
    privileges (bsc#1112020)
  * LogFilePrep: add a comment to the unsafe format string.
  * xfree86: fix readlink call
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 625417 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 360)
- fixed build on s390(x)
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 624084 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 359)
- u_modesetting-Fix-cirrus-24bpp-breakage.patch
  * Fix breakage of cirrus 24bpp support on modesetting driver
    (bsc#1101699)

- Remove /var/lib/X11 and its symlink, it is no longer needed and
  doesn't work with transaction-updates (FATE#325524).
- Move README.compiled to another location and use tmpfiles to
  copy it at runtime.

- U_modesetting-use-drmmode_bo_import-for-rotate_fb.patch
  * fixes rotation in modesetting driver (regression with
    xorg-server 1.20.0, fdo#106715)
  * might also fix boo#1099812 ...

- U_xkb-Fix-heap-overflow-caused-by-optimized-away-min.patch
  * Fix heap overflow caused by unexpected optimization, which was
    possible because of relying on undefined behavior.
    (boo#1099113)

- U_Xext-shm-Refuse-to-work-for-remote-clients.patch
  * Avoid access to System V shared memory segment on the X server
    side for clients forwarded via SSH. Also prevent them from
    hanging while waiting for the reply from the ShmCreateSegment
    request. (boo#1097227)

- Remove n_add-dummy-xf86DisableRandR.patch
  * After upgrade to 1.20.0 the API officially no longer includes
    xf86DisableRandR, so there is no need to add it back.

- Update to version 1.20.0:
  New features:
  + RANDR 1.6, which enables leasing RANDR resources to a client for its 
    exclusive use (e.g. head mounted displays)
  + Depth 30 support in glamor and the modesetting driver
  + A meson-based build system, parallel to autotools
  + Pageflipping support for PRIME output sinks
  + OutputClass device matching for xorg.conf
  + Input grab and tablet support in Xwayland
- Remove upstream patches:
  + u_xorg-x11-server-reproducible.patch
     Solved slightly different
  + u_os-inputthread-Force-unlock-when-stopping-thread.patch
  + u_xfree86-add-default-modes-for-16-9-and-16-10.patch
  + U_xwayland-Don-t-process-cursor-warping-without-an-xwl.patch
  + U_xwayland-Give-up-cleanly-on-Wayland-socket-errors.patch
  + U_xwayland-avoid-race-condition-on-new-keymap.patch
  + U_xwayland-remove-dirty-window-unconditionally-on-unre.patch
  + U_0001-animcur-Use-fixed-size-screen-private.patch
  + U_0002-animcur-Return-the-next-interval-directly-from-the-t.patch
  + U_0003-animcur-Run-the-timer-from-the-device-not-the-screen.patch
  + U_0004-animcur-Fix-transitions-between-animated-cursors.patch
  + U_xfree86-Remove-broken-RANDR-disabling-logic-v4.patch
- Adapt patches to work with the new release:
  + N_zap_warning_xserver.diff
  + N_fix_fglrx_screendepth_issue.patch
  + n_xserver-optimus-autoconfig-hack.patch
  + u_Use-better-fallbacks-to-generate-cookies-if-arc4rand.patch
  + u_xorg-wrapper-build-Build-position-independent-code.patch
Dominique Leuenberger's avatar Dominique Leuenberger (dimstar_suse) accepted request 574738 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 354)
- U_0001-animcur-Use-fixed-size-screen-private.patch,
  U_0002-animcur-Return-the-next-interval-directly-from-the-t.patch,
  U_0003-animcur-Run-the-timer-from-the-device-not-the-screen.patch,
  U_0004-animcur-Fix-transitions-between-animated-cursors.patch
  * There is a bug in version 1.19 of the X.org X server that can
    cause an infinite recursion in the animated cursor code, which
    has been fixed by these patches (boo#1080312)
- supersedes u_cursors-animation.patch (boo#1020061)
Displaying revisions 61 - 80 of 430
openSUSE Build Service is sponsored by